The newly elected Chief Minister D.K Shivkumar has announced a 50% rebate on the pending traffic challan fines. This is the huge announcement by the Karnataka Government, especially for those who are still waiting for their pending traffic challan to be waived off. On 5th June 2026, the government officials made this announcement that pending traffic e challan fine get half concession before 10th July 2026. The government will open the window from 21st June to July 10 for all those who want to settle their long-pending traffic e-challan. This is the best opportunity for them to pay only half the amount and settle their traffic challan. The government issued this order from the official transport department website.
All the pending challans registered by the police till May 2026 will be covered under the scheme. This is a great relief for the people who are not able to pay the full amount of their challan. This is a good opportunity for all the vehicle owners to settle their long-pending traffic challans from 21st June to 10 July. They now have the opportunity to only pay 50% of the amount, as the government provides a half rebate on their pending Traffic Fine. This is valid till 10 July, and you can apply from 21st June 2026. The government has ordered this announcement with the finance department and also mentioned that the scheme will be effective from 21st June for all the long-pending traffic violation fines.

The government will apply this 50% rebate for the pending cases between 1991 and 2022. All the vehicle owners who want to pay the 50% amount can directly pay through the KSPS mobile application, Karnataka One Centre and others. This is the huge rebate on the traffic challan given by the Karnataka state government. It is expected that the government will recover more than 2000 crore rupees from these traffic e-challans.
